Decluttering: The First Step Toward Order

Before diving into organization, it’s crucial to declutter your space. Clutter is the primary enemy of a tidy home, and removing unnecessary items is the foundation of any effective best home organization tips for a clutter-free space strategy. Start by asking yourself: What do I use regularly? and What can I donate, sell, or discard? This simple question helps identify items that no longer serve a purpose.

A popular method for decluttering is the 3-2-1 rule. This technique categorizes items into three groups: keep, donate, and discard. For the second round, you can further refine by separating items into two categories: useful and unused. Finally, take one more pass to ensure you’re not holding onto anything that doesn’t truly belong. This process not only clears physical space but also helps you evaluate your possessions with a fresh perspective.

Another effective approach is the KonMari method, developed by Marie Kondo. This system encourages you to organize your belongings by category, starting with the most sentimental items and working your way down to the practical ones. By folding clothes vertically, storing books horizontally, and grouping similar items together, you can create a space that feels both functional and organized.

Creating a System That Works for You

Once you’ve decluttered, the next step is to establish a system that suits your lifestyle. A one-size-fits-all approach rarely works, so take the time to assess how you use each area of your home. For example, a kitchen that doubles as a workspace might require different storage solutions compared to a bedroom.

Start by prioritizing areas that need the most attention. The living room, kitchen, and bedroom are often the most common spaces people struggle to organize. However, don’t overlook the bathroom or office—these areas can accumulate clutter just as quickly. Once you’ve identified priority zones, allocate specific tools or methods to tackle them. For instance, storage bins can be ideal for keeping seasonal items out of sight, while labeling helps you locate things quickly.

It’s also important to consider the flow of your space. Organize items in a way that allows for easy access and movement. For example, place frequently used items within arm’s reach in your kitchen or on your desk in your workspace. This not only saves time but also prevents the temptation to leave things in their place.

Section Utama: Practical Storage Solutions for Every Room

The kitchen is often a high-traffic area, so effective storage solutions are key to keeping it clutter-free. One of the best ways to maximize space is by utilizing vertical storage. Install shelves above the countertop, use wall-mounted racks for pots and pans, and hang pots from hooks to free up cabinet space.

Another tip is to label your containers. Clear bins or labeled jars can help you identify what’s inside without having to open every drawer or cabinet. Additionally, consider multi-functional furniture. For example, a kitchen island can serve as a prep area and extra storage, while a microwave or toaster oven can be placed on a shelf to save counter space.

Don’t forget about under-the-sink organization. Use drawer dividers or small baskets to separate cleaning supplies, utensils, and tools. This keeps the area tidy and prevents items from spilling out. Similarly, pantry organization can be achieved by grouping similar items together and using stackable containers for dry goods.

Keeping the Living Room Tidy and Functional

The living room is a social hub, so it should be both welcoming and organized. Start by clearing surfaces. Remove items that aren’t essential for daily use and store them in a nearby cabinet or storage unit. A coffee table can become a clutter trap if not managed properly, so opt for a minimalist design or use a tray to contain small items like books, remotes, and decorative objects. Corner spaces are often wasted in living rooms. Use corner shelves or ottomans with storage compartments to maximize this area. Additionally, designate a specific spot for each item. For example, place your remote control in a bowl on the coffee table or use a wall-mounted shelf for media players and game consoles.

For cozy nooks, like a reading corner or a TV stand, use organizational dividers or cable organizers to keep everything in place. This not only improves aesthetics but also reduces the risk of items getting misplaced. Regularly assess your decor to ensure it complements the function of the space rather than overwhelming it.

Transforming the Bedroom into a Sanctuary

The bedroom is a personal space, so organization should reflect your needs and preferences. Start by purging excess bedding. If you have multiple blankets or pillows that aren’t used regularly, consider donating them or storing them in a closet. A minimalist bed setup can create a sense of calm and openness. Closet organization is another critical aspect. Use shelves or hanging organizers to separate clothes by season, type, or color. For smaller spaces, consider over-the-door organizers or under-bed storage to maximize vertical and horizontal space. Additionally, bedside tables can be used to store essentials like books, phones, or glasses, keeping the floor area clear.

Don’t forget to declutter your workspace. If you work from home, a desk that’s overflowing with papers and gadgets can be overwhelming. Use file organizers, drawer dividers, or floating shelves to keep your workspace tidy. Regularly tidy up your nightstand or dresser to maintain order throughout the day.

The Power of Routine

Consistency is the secret to sustaining a clutter-free space. Incorporate small, daily habits that prevent clutter from returning. For example, designate a specific time each day to tidy up, such as 10 minutes before bed or 10 minutes after waking up. This ensures that your space remains organized without requiring a major effort. The one-minute rule is a great strategy to implement. If an item takes less than a minute to put away, do it immediately. This prevents small items from accumulating on surfaces or in corners. Similarly, set aside a few minutes each day to declutter a single area, like the entryway or a desk, to avoid letting things pile up.

Another effective habit is keeping a running inventory of your belongings. This can be done with a simple spreadsheet or app that tracks what you have and where it’s stored. Regularly reviewing your inventory helps you identify items that are no longer needed and ensures you’re not overbuying or duplicating things.

Making the Most of Your Time

Time management plays a crucial role in maintaining a clutter-free home. Plan your tasks around your daily routine to make organization more efficient. For instance, if you have a morning routine, include a quick tidy-up as part of it. This ensures that your space remains organized throughout the day without feeling like an extra chore. Batch organizing is another useful technique. Instead of trying to tackle the entire home at once, break it into smaller, manageable tasks. For example, organize your closet on a Saturday morning, clean your bathroom on a Sunday afternoon, or declutter your kitchen during the week. This approach makes the process less overwhelming and more sustainable.

Additionally, assign specific places for items. This reduces the time spent searching for things and minimizes the chance of them being misplaced. For example, always return your keys to the same bowl, keep your phone charger in a designated spot, or place your mail on a specific tray. These small habits add up to significant results over time.

Using Vertical Space Efficiently

Vertical space is often underutilized, but it can be a game-changer for best home organization tips for a clutter-free space. Install floating shelves in your living room, bedroom, or office to display books, plants, or decorative items without taking up floor space. In the kitchen, use wall-mounted racks or overhead storage for spices, utensils, and tools.

For under-the-bed storage, use storage bins or labeled boxes to keep seasonal clothes, extra bedding, or cleaning supplies. This is especially useful in small apartments or homes with limited storage options. Additionally, reclaim unused spaces like the back of doors or inside cabinets by adding hooks or small shelves. These creative ideas help maximize every inch of your home.

DIY and Custom Organization Ideas

DIY projects can add a personal touch to your home while improving organization. For example, create custom storage solutions by repurposing old containers, boxes, or furniture. A wooden crate can become a storage bin for seasonal decorations, while a shoe rack can be built from pallet wood to save space and add style. Upcycling is another creative way to organize your space. Turn old jars into storage containers for spices or office supplies, use fabric organizers for closet space, or transform a bookshelf into a modular storage system. These ideas not only reduce waste but also make your home feel more personalized and clutter-free.

Additionally, customizing your storage system to fit your specific needs can be more effective than generic solutions. For example, a home office with a cluttered desk can benefit from a custom desk organizer that includes compartments for pens, paper, and electronics. Similarly, a garage with limited space can use custom shelving units or tool organizers to keep everything in place.

Incorporating Nature and Aesthetics

A clutter-free space doesn’t have to be boring. Incorporating nature elements or aesthetic touches can make organization feel more enjoyable. Use plants to add life to your living room or bathroom, and store them in decorative pots or hanging planters. Color coordination can also help with organization. Assign specific colors to different areas or items, such as using blue bins for kitchen tools or green containers for bathroom supplies. This creates a visual system that makes it easier to locate things quickly.

Finally, adding decorative elements to your storage solutions can enhance the overall look of your home. For example, use cabinet organizers with built-in lighting to highlight your collections, or choose storage baskets with fun patterns to keep your space both organized and stylish. These ideas ensure that your home remains functional and visually appealing.
